Alicia Keys hints at a potential new collaboration with JAY-Z. The dynamic duo, known for their 2009 hit “Empire State of Mind,” might be gearing up to release another anthem. On Saturday, June 15, Keys dropped a teaser video with fans speculating what’s next for the iconic pair.In a post on her social media, Keys celebrated the monumental success of “Empire State of Mind,” which recently surpassed one billion streams.
The caption read, “1 Dream. 1 Song. 1 Billion streams.
Thank you! We love you. What’s next…”Una publicación compartida por Alicia Keys (@aliciakeys) This cryptic message was accompanied by a video featuring JAY-Z standing in an empty, lobby-like space where he was soon joined by Keys, who leaned on his shoulder as a loop of her vocals from their famous track played in the background. The teaser ended with a beat switch, suggesting a glimpse of their possible new release.Alicia Keys’ Broadway musical leads Tony Awards with 13 nominationsAlicia Keys makes her dreams come true as ‘Hell’s Kitchen’ hits BroadwayAlicia Keys and Swizz Beatz host art exhibition in New YorkThe song “Empire State of Mind” was featured on JAY-Z’s “The Blueprint 3” album and quickly became a classic, giving the rapper his first No.
1 on the Billboard Hot 100 Chart. This track also won two Grammy Awards for Best Rap/Sung Collaboration and Best Rap Song. Its long-lasting popularity was further confirmed when the record was certified nine times platinum by the RIAA in June 2023.Una publicación compartida por Alicia Keys (@aliciakeys)In 2022, Alicia revealed that Queen Elizabeth requested several songs for her Platinum Jubilee Concert.

Jem Aswad Executive Editor, Music Verzuz, the online platform launched during the pandemic by Swizz Beatz and Timbaland, has struck a distribution partnership with Elon Musk’s X. The pair made the announcement during Cannes Lions conference in France on Wednesday. Earlier in the year, Swizz and Timbaland reacquired Verzuz from their previous partner Triller and now own 100% of the platform, while retaining their equity (along with the artists who participated in Verzuz) in Triller, according to the announcement.

Tony Awards, which recognize excellence in Broadway theater, are set to begin in just a few hours.The 2023-24 Broadway season was the most musical-heavy one in at least five years, with 21 musicals (16 new, 5 revival) opening between May 2023 and April 2024, but it’s a play that made history as nominations were announced.RELATED: Check out the full list of 2024 Tony Award nominees“Stereophonic” by David Adjmi, about a fictional band facing pressure as they record their second album, became the most nominated play in the Tonys’ 77-year history with 13 nominations, including 5 acting nominations and nods in two categories that traditionally recognize musicals rather than plays. Alicia Keys’ semi-autobiographical musical “Hell’s Kitchen” tied “Stereophonic” for most nominations of the season, also netting 13.
